ANJANA MISHRA ORAL ORDER 16-03-2018 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ned counsel appearing on behalf of the State.

It appears from Annexure-'A' to the show cause filed by the opposite party No. 4 that the petitioner did not come within the parameters for promotion and accordingly his case was dealt with and disposed of.

As such, no case for contempt is now made out. The application stands disposed of with liberty to the petitioner to challenge the order which has been passed to his

Patna High Court MJC No.2101 of 2014 (9) dt.16-03-2018 2/2 prejudice, if tenable under law.
